Vitronic Dr.-Ing. Stein Bildverarbeitungssysteme GmbH achieves 100% reliable real-time weld seam inspection with Hilscher

Vitronic Dr.-Ing. Stein Bildverarbeitungssysteme GmbH, a developer of machine vision systems, faced the challenge of integrating its automated weld seam inspection system into various customer machines while maintaining high-performance, 100% reliable real-time data transmission independent of the customer's preferred industrial network protocol.

Hilscher provided a solution using its cifX M.2 PC-Cards, which offer multiprotocol connectivity in a compact form factor. This gave Vitronic the flexibility to connect to almost any bus system, minimized the overall cycle time for inspection and data transfer, and allowed their engineers to focus on their core competencies. The synergy between Hilscher's communication technology and Vitronic's vision systems enables production lines with zero recalls.
